openScale数据导入导出CSV文件与跨设备同步的完整指南【免费下载链接】openScaleOpen-source weight and body metrics tracker, with support for Bluetooth scales项目地址: https://gitcode.com/gh_mirrors/op/openScaleopenScale是一款开源的体重和身体指标追踪应用支持蓝牙体重秤数据同步帮助用户轻松管理健康数据。本文将详细介绍如何使用openScale进行CSV文件的数据导入导出以及实现跨设备同步的方法让你的健康数据管理更加灵活高效。为什么需要数据导入导出功能在使用健康管理应用时数据的安全性和可移植性至关重要。openScale提供的CSV数据导入导出功能让你可以备份重要的身体指标数据防止意外丢失在不同设备间迁移数据实现无缝切换与其他健康应用共享数据进行更全面的健康分析手动编辑或批量处理数据满足个性化需求数据导出将openScale数据保存为CSV文件导出步骤打开openScale应用进入设置界面选择数据管理选项你可以在DataManagementSettingsScreen.kt中查看相关实现点击导出测量数据(CSV)选项对应字符串资源为settings_export_measurements_csv选择要导出数据的用户等待导出完成系统会显示数据成功导出的提示导出文件格式导出的CSV文件包含以下主要字段日期时间必填体重BMI肌肉量体脂率水分含量等这些数据来自应用的测量记录你可以在Measurement.kt中查看数据结构定义。图openScale的数据表格界面展示了可导出的各类身体指标数据数据导入从CSV文件恢复或迁移数据导入准备在导入前请确保你的CSV文件符合以下要求包含date列必填日期格式正确建议使用yyyy-MM-dd HH:mm格式数值列使用点号(.)作为小数点分隔符导入步骤在设置界面的数据管理中选择导入测量数据(CSV)选项选择目标用户从文件选择器中选择要导入的CSV文件等待导入完成应用会显示导入结果摘要包括成功导入的记录数和忽略的行数常见导入问题及解决方法缺少日期列导入失败并提示CSV文件中缺少必填的date列日期格式错误对应行会被跳过导入结果中会显示因日期解析错误跳过的行数重复时间戳系统会自动忽略重复的记录避免数据冗余跨设备同步方案虽然openScale目前没有内置的云同步功能但你可以通过以下方法实现跨设备数据同步手动同步方法在源设备上导出CSV文件通过文件传输工具如蓝牙、云存储将CSV文件发送到目标设备在目标设备上导入CSV文件自动化同步建议对于高级用户可以考虑使用AutoBackupUseCases.kt中提供的自动备份功能设置定期备份任务将CSV文件保存到云存储在新设备上设置自动导入功能图openScale的概览界面展示了导入后的数据可视化效果数据管理的最佳实践定期备份建议每周至少导出一次CSV文件并存放在多个安全位置。你可以在应用的设置中找到自动备份选项设置定期备份计划。数据清洗导入数据前建议先在电子表格软件中检查和清理数据移除重复记录修正格式错误的日期检查异常数值隐私保护CSV文件包含敏感的个人健康信息请确保妥善保管导出的文件传输时使用加密方式不随意分享包含个人信息的数据文件总结openScale提供的CSV数据导入导出功能为用户提供了灵活的数据管理方式。通过本文介绍的方法你可以轻松实现数据备份、迁移和跨设备同步确保健康数据的安全和可用性。无论是普通用户还是技术爱好者都能找到适合自己的数据管理方案。如果你想深入了解openScale的数据处理机制可以查看ImportExportUseCases.kt中的实现代码或者参与项目的开发贡献。记住定期备份数据是保护健康记录的最佳方式开始使用openScale的CSV导入导出功能让你的健康管理更加安心【免费下载链接】openScaleOpen-source weight and body metrics tracker, with support for Bluetooth scales项目地址: https://gitcode.com/gh_mirrors/op/openScale创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考